Kortney Olson, born on September 11, 1981, in the United States, is a renowned bodybuilder and athlete. From a young age, she showed a passion for fitness and strength training. She dedicated herself to building her physique and pushing her limits in the world of bodybuilding.
Kortney made her competitive bodybuilding debut at the NPC Contra Costa Classic in November 2011. Her impressive physique and dedication to the sport quickly caught the attention of the bodybuilding community. She continued to compete in various bodybuilding competitions, showcasing her strength and determination on stage.
In the third season of the documentary series Stan Lee's Superhumans, Kortney gained recognition for her exceptional strength. It was claimed that she had the strongest thighs in the world, solidifying her reputation as a powerhouse in the fitness world.
In 2012, Kortney made history by becoming Australia's first female arm wrestling champion. This achievement showcased her versatility and determination in various strength-based sports. She is also the CEO and founder of GRRRL Clothing, a brand that promotes empowerment and strength among women.
Despite her busy schedule as a bodybuilder and entrepreneur, Kortney found love and married CEO David May. Their partnership has been a source of strength and support for Kortney as she continues to reach new heights in her career.
Kortney has garnered a significant following on social media, with 340,000 followers on her Instagram account. Through her platform, she inspires and motivates others to pursue their fitness goals and embrace their inner strength.
